HelloCollege Survey Reveals Record Success for Class of 2026 College Admissions
In a notable study released by HelloCollege, exciting data has emerged regarding the college acceptance rates for the Class of 2026. As the application season for the Class of 2027 begins, this new survey showcases the outcomes of those who applied last year, shedding light on the evolving landscape of higher education admissions. Nearly 49% of the surveyed students reported being accepted to their top choice institution. Furthermore, an impressive 92% received admission offers from at least one of their top three selections. This survey reflects responses from over 300 participants from the Class of 2026 who engaged with HelloCollege, a counseling service that assists students through the complex admissions process.

The survey uncovered further encouraging trends among this group of students. A remarkable 89% of those surveyed indicated they were awarded scholarships, with the median scholarship offering reaching $30,000 for students receiving financial aid.
